The Ciliwung River, a vital waterway traversing the heart of Jakarta, Indonesia, faces significant environmental challenges. One crucial aspect of understanding the river's health is analyzing the abundance and distribution of diatoms, particularly the genus *Navicula*. These microscopic algae play a vital role in the river's ecosystem, serving as primary producers and indicators of water quality. This article delves into the analysis of *Navicula* abundance and distribution in the Ciliwung River, shedding light on the ecological implications of this diatom species.

Abundance of *Navicula* sp. in the Ciliwung River

The abundance of *Navicula* sp. in the Ciliwung River varies significantly along its course. Studies have shown that the highest concentrations of *Navicula* are typically found in the upper reaches of the river, where water quality is generally better. This is likely due to the presence of more suitable habitats for *Navicula* growth, such as clean water, adequate sunlight, and nutrient availability. As the river flows downstream, the abundance of *Navicula* tends to decrease, reflecting the increasing levels of pollution and degradation. This decline in *Navicula* abundance is a clear indicator of the deteriorating water quality in the lower reaches of the river.

Distribution of *Navicula* sp. in the Ciliwung River

The distribution of *Navicula* sp. in the Ciliwung River is also influenced by various factors, including water flow, nutrient levels, and the presence of pollutants. *Navicula* species are often found attached to submerged surfaces, such as rocks and aquatic plants, in areas with moderate water flow. They thrive in environments with sufficient nutrients, particularly nitrates and phosphates, which are often released from agricultural runoff and sewage discharge. However, excessive levels of pollutants, such as heavy metals and organic waste, can inhibit the growth of *Navicula* and other diatoms.

Ecological Implications of *Navicula* Abundance and Distribution

The abundance and distribution of *Navicula* sp. in the Ciliwung River provide valuable insights into the river's ecological health. A high abundance of *Navicula* in the upper reaches of the river suggests a relatively healthy ecosystem, while a decline in abundance downstream indicates deteriorating water quality. The presence of specific *Navicula* species can also serve as bioindicators of pollution levels. For example, certain species are known to be tolerant of high levels of organic pollution, while others are sensitive to heavy metals. By analyzing the composition and abundance of *Navicula* species, researchers can gain a better understanding of the river's ecological status and identify areas of concern.
